I ran the Nothic a few weeks ago.

-I made sure to point out that their cave itself was dark. And pointed out that their sources of light couldn't reveal every nook and cranny.

-I began with them hearing things crawling around in the cave. Sometimes skittering across the ceiling.
-Then I made it clear that they could "hear" a voice, but only one character heard it each time.

-The voice itself sounded a bit like it was talking to itself. Wondering if it was food, foes or friends.

-The party kept looking for the source of the voice, they more or less figured out that it had to be telepathic and the rogue had begun aiming his crossbow while looking for it.

-"You spot something glowing green in the dark. It blinks"

My goal was to make something that would appear threatening without actually doing any overt threatening moves.

I wanted to make it up to the party on how to approach it. The rogue shot towards the Eye, misses and a dark shadow drops to the floor with a heavy thud.

"Roll initiative"

Hmmm is the party bargaining with the hag individually or collectively?

If everyone bargains separately you could make some mind games, but I don't know how you would present such offers and how your group would respond to it.

The paladins offer is already good in my opinion, especially if you use the favours to ultimately do more harm (i.e kidnap more kids). But if so you need a way to enforce the bargain. So the player can't refuse your favours. Faustian bargains is all about the phrasing.

The wizard mother: Make the bargain, that the medicine make her healthy, safe and strong for, for as long as the mother don't see her daughter. After that you can make some plot twist on what would a Hag consider "healthy", and "strong". Hags might have a different view. It makes me think of Leahanansidhe in Dresden "I should have made you into a dog. You would have been "happy and safe". You might also try to turn the wizard and paladin against each other. Or the hag keeps the kid, but makes the wizard child healthy, scamming the wizard by having already made another bargain with the husband, essentially for the same price.

The amnesiac monk: Might be impossible, since I don't know exactly how much she knows about her previous party, but curse her to have "memories" that imply that her previous party was killed by the cowboy, then make the cowboy doubt whether or not he actually killed the corrupt sheriff. He sees the sheriff in the crowd. Or make him mistake the sheriff for the wizards husband.

The hag could also just sell the "favours" to someone else.

IF the party is unable to refuse the favours, you could always add a storyline/quest where the party is do a mission for the bloodhunters, where they are forced to kidnap a kid and deliver the kid unharmed to the bloodhunters. The magic of the bargain forces them to follow the the request to the letter.

-Give them an out, by making the forced part end at "delivery", but don't make the party aware of this
-Make the party find out that the kid in question is the wizards child. Perhaps the father made a bargain with the hag to make her a lycanthrope to strengthen the body.

Counterpoints:

  1. To the best of his knowledge, Voldemort was dead. Lucius saved himself.
  2. Voldemort didn't tell people he made horcruxes, and we can assume from the books that they weren't common knowledge. Voldemort claimed to have delved deeper than anyone else in the dark arts, but that isn't the same as telling people that he can't die. Voldemort also hid after his defeat.
  3. Draco was tasked with killing Dumbledore, a task we can presume was given as a punishment for Draco. Voldemort set him up to fail. It's why Narcissa presses Snape into an unbreakable wow.
  4. He leads death eaters, that's true. He had no idea that the order would respond. Also, Voldemort planned it, so I would argue that Voldemort planned poorly.
  5. Yes, he should assume that captured people can teleport out of his mansion, while his psychotic sister in law is guarding one of them. *sarcasm*
  6. Why would his family stay loyal to Voldemort after the way Voldemort treats them?
